How big is the trunk of a BMW 5 Series?
18.7 cubic feet
The 5 Series features one of the largest trunks in the luxury midsize car class, checking in with 18.7 cubic feet in standard models. Its 14.5 cubes in the 530e plug-in hybrid because the battery pack takes up extra space.

Do the back seats fold down in a BMW 5 Series?
The 5 Series has an 18.7-cubic-foot trunk, which is quite large for a midsize car. You can fold down the rear seats in lots of configurations, thanks to their 40/20/40 split. This makes it easy to haul large items.

Do BMW 5 Series seats fold down?
Seat folding and flexibility It’s disappointing that the rear seats don’t fold as standard, though. Unlike with the Audi A6, you have to pay extra for a ‘through-load system’ that enables them to split 40/20/40 and fold down. With this feature added to the 5 Series, the folded seats lie usefully flat.
